Brick Hardscaping in Boston, MA
Brick hardscaping services involve the installation, repair, and enhancement of outdoor features constructed with brick materials. These projects commonly include patios, walkways, driveways, garden borders, retaining walls, and outdoor fireplaces. Homeowners often seek these services to improve curb appeal, create functional outdoor living spaces, or address existing brick structures that need maintenance or restoration. Before requesting brick hardscaping work, property owners should consider factors such as the desired design style, durability requirements, and the existing landscape to ensure the project aligns with their vision and needs.
Understanding the scope of brick hardscaping projects can help homeowners make informed decisions. It's important to know the types of bricks available, the potential for customization, and the maintenance involved in keeping brick surfaces in good condition. Additionally, property owners should clarify expectations regarding installation techniques, the longevity of materials, and any necessary preparation of the site. Having a clear idea of these aspects can facilitate a smoother planning process and ensure the finished outdoor features meet expectations for both aesthetics and functionality.

Common Brick Hardscaping Jobs
Brick patios - durable and attractive surfaces for outdoor living spaces.
Retaining walls - functional features that prevent erosion and add visual interest.
Walkways and paths - safe and stylish routes through gardens and yards.
Fire pits and outdoor fireplaces - cozy features for gatherings and outdoor enjoyment.
Driveways and parking areas - sturdy surfaces designed to withstand heavy use.
Garden borders and edging - defined spaces that enhance landscape organization.
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ping is ideal for patios, walkways, retaining walls, and garden borders to enhance durability and aesthetic appeal.
How long does brick hardscaping typically last? Properly installed brick features can last for decades with minimal maintenance, making them a long-lasting addition to outdoor spaces.
What are the benefits of choosing brick for hardscaping? Brick provides a classic look, strong structural integrity, and resistance to weathering, making it a popular choice for outdoor surfaces.
Is brick hardscaping suitable for sloped or uneven terrain? Yes, brick can be adapted to various terrain types, including slopes, with appropriate design techniques to ensure stability and visual appeal.
